Coupe de la Jeunesse

It was founded in 1985 and is open to rowers who are 18 or under by the end of the current calendar year.

It is a two-day team event, with points awarded to nations based on finishing position in each category.

Some countries use this regatta as a destination for athletes who do not reach the standard required for the Junior World Championships.

Crews competing in the eights consist of rowers who are also racing in other events at the Coupe de la Jeunesse.

The Coupe has a four-member executive committee elected by the delegate assembly.
